• 0216 488 01 91
  • destek@sonsuzbilgi.com.tr

Emlak Web Sitesi

Büyümeyi hayal etmeyin, bugün başlayın...

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


MongoDB Agregasyon Framework'te Limit ve Skip Kullanımı

Adı : MongoDB Agregasyon Framework'te Limit ve Skip Kullanımı

MongoDB, bir NoSQL veritabanı olan açık kaynaklı bir doküman tabanlı veritabanı sistemidir. Veritabanında bulunan verileri işlemek, dönüştürmek ve analiz etmek için çeşitli araçlar ve yöntemler sunar. Agregasyon Framework de bu araçlardan biridir ve veritabanında bulunan verileri gruplandırma, filtreleme, dönüştürme gibi işlemleri gerçekleştirmek için kullanılır.

Agregasyon Framework'i kullanırken Limit ve Skip yöntemleri, işlem yapılacak veri setinin boyutunu sınırlamak veya belirli bir başlangıç noktasından itibaren işlem yapmayı sağlamak için kullanılır. Limit, işlemin dönmesini istediğimiz belirli sayıda veri almayı sağlarken, Skip ise işlemin belirli bir sayıda veriyi atlamasını sağlar.

Örneğin, bir e-ticaret sitesindeki ürünleri kategoriye göre gruplamak ve belirli bir sayıda ürünü döndürmek istediğimizi düşünelim. Bu durumda Limit ve Skip yöntemlerini kullanabiliriz. Öncelikle, istediğimiz kategorideki ürünleri gruplayan bir agregasyon sorgusu oluştururuz. Ardından, bu sorguya Limit metoduyla kaç ürün döndürmek istediğimizi belirtiriz. Örneğin, Limit(10) diyerek en fazla 10 ürün döndürmek istediğimizi belirtiriz. Son olarak, Skip metoduyla belirli bir sayıda ürünü atlayarak işlemi belirli bir noktadan itibaren başlatırız. Örneğin, Skip(5) diyerek ilk 5 ürünü atlayarak işlemi 6. üründen itibaren başlatabiliriz.

Agregasyon Framework'te Limit ve Skip yöntemlerini kullanmak için aşağıdaki gibi bir sorgu kullanabiliriz:

```
db.products.aggregate([
{ $match: { category: \"elektronik\" }

MongoDB Agregasyon Framework'te Limit ve Skip Kullanımı

Adı : MongoDB Agregasyon Framework'te Limit ve Skip Kullanımı

MongoDB, bir NoSQL veritabanı olan açık kaynaklı bir doküman tabanlı veritabanı sistemidir. Veritabanında bulunan verileri işlemek, dönüştürmek ve analiz etmek için çeşitli araçlar ve yöntemler sunar. Agregasyon Framework de bu araçlardan biridir ve veritabanında bulunan verileri gruplandırma, filtreleme, dönüştürme gibi işlemleri gerçekleştirmek için kullanılır.

Agregasyon Framework'i kullanırken Limit ve Skip yöntemleri, işlem yapılacak veri setinin boyutunu sınırlamak veya belirli bir başlangıç noktasından itibaren işlem yapmayı sağlamak için kullanılır. Limit, işlemin dönmesini istediğimiz belirli sayıda veri almayı sağlarken, Skip ise işlemin belirli bir sayıda veriyi atlamasını sağlar.

Örneğin, bir e-ticaret sitesindeki ürünleri kategoriye göre gruplamak ve belirli bir sayıda ürünü döndürmek istediğimizi düşünelim. Bu durumda Limit ve Skip yöntemlerini kullanabiliriz. Öncelikle, istediğimiz kategorideki ürünleri gruplayan bir agregasyon sorgusu oluştururuz. Ardından, bu sorguya Limit metoduyla kaç ürün döndürmek istediğimizi belirtiriz. Örneğin, Limit(10) diyerek en fazla 10 ürün döndürmek istediğimizi belirtiriz. Son olarak, Skip metoduyla belirli bir sayıda ürünü atlayarak işlemi belirli bir noktadan itibaren başlatırız. Örneğin, Skip(5) diyerek ilk 5 ürünü atlayarak işlemi 6. üründen itibaren başlatabiliriz.

Agregasyon Framework'te Limit ve Skip yöntemlerini kullanmak için aşağıdaki gibi bir sorgu kullanabiliriz:

```
db.products.aggregate([
{ $match: { category: \"elektronik\" }


Firma Web Siteniz Var mı?

Mükemmel Bir Firma Web Siteniz Olsun, Bugün Kullanmaya Başlayın

*256 Bit SSL Sertifikası * Full Mobil Uyumlu * Full SEO Uyumlu
İsterseniz Mobil Uygulama Seçeneğiyle


MongoDB Agregasyon Framework Limit Skip Kullanımı Veritabanı Döküman Sorgulama